First screenshot
Links on the "view entire blog article" page: blockrow_link_color (and blockrow_linkhover_color for the hover colour) More link problems: control_content_color (and control_content_hover_color for the hover colour) Standard blog text colour: body_color (will change the other default black text; would be better to change the background colour of the blog). Links on the blog page: link_color (and linkhover_color for the hover colour) Second screenshot Todays date in the calendar on blogs: Styles & Templates > Search in Templates > Search for Text: background:rgb(255,255,200) > blog.css > Click "Find" and change the "background:" variable to the colour you want it, then save. Third screenshot Selected calendar tab: tabslight_selected_background Forth screenshot That font colour: shade_color Fifth screenshot Border colour change: popupmenu_background and popupmenu_border Sixth screenshot Background change of dropdown link colours: imodhilite_backgroundColor Text colour change of dropdown link: body_color Seventh screenshot Style var for this link colour within the sidebar: link_color Eighth screenshot Member blog background: Styles & Templates > Search in Templates > Search for Text: .blogcatbit .td > blog.css > Click "Find" > Replace: PHP Code:

In regards to that white gap, check out postbit-lite.css
I have the following: .postbit-lite { clear:both; position:relative; padding-bottom:{vb:stylevar padding}; background: #242424; } Change background color to your needs. |
